dda has asked for the wisdom of the Perl Monks concerning the following question:
I need a module (or a bundle) for customizable database table(s) presentation via CGI script. It is a need to browse database table page by page, and edit records. Is there any piece of code that may help? I have searched CPAN and found only DBIx::CGI and DBIx::CGITables, but they do not provide necessary features. I'd like it to be template-based if possible, but it is not a must, of course.
